Output 834f095fc807d2b41b160e2cb90fc7e63ce17218670384672f4adb16f16471e0:6

value
708154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dc9e359aab342ced78d934bcfbba68d70f9dc9f OP_EQUAL
address
34QXNY6qei1EuUZcF7fKZw6f9YVskxbXc1
transaction
834f095fc807d2b41b160e2cb90fc7e63ce17218670384672f4adb16f16471e0
spent
true